  1. Just wanted to update you all on my rav. Toyota have approved work for new pistons and rings to be installed and are awaiting the delivery of these parts. I don't know if that will fix the oil consumption? The rav had now been at the dealership for over a month and it was toyota warranty holding things up not out dealership. The dealership wanted a new motor installed however the warranty department said no. We don't know where the pistons are coming and our dealer said he really had no idea if this will solve the problem.

  4. I'd say they dropped the V6 because it would have been cannibalising sales from the Kluger (which is 2GR-only) I am almost at the 60,000 k mark as I travel 1.5 hrs each way to work. Toyota at this stage are not committing to any parts until they get the motor out. They put me on this new oil a while ago and it didn't help, I was loosing around a litre of oil a fortnight. I honestly had to fight and fight to get them to do anything and made several complaints to the Toyota customer care number on their website. My dealership has a new Toyota kluger in at the moment ( same problem- using oil) and I know the v8 land cruisers also have this problem though they did respond to the synthetic oil. So it's not just our ravs with this problem.
